The Purpose of Policy and Regulation

Policy and regulation are not synonymous, but they are closely related. Policy refers to the course of action or decision taken by an individual, organization, or government to achieve a particular goal or set of goals. Regulations, on the other hand, are the rules and guidelines that govern the behavior of individuals and organizations, typically put in place to implement policies.

The primary purpose of policy and regulation is to create an environment that is conducive to growth, stability, and social welfare. By establishing clear guidelines and laws, governments and organizations can ensure that individuals and businesses operate in a transparent and accountable manner, which helps to promote good governance, prevent abuse, and protect the public interest.

Types of Policy and Regulation

There are various types of policy and regulation, including:

  1. Statutory regulation: This type of regulation is mandated by law, such as healthcare regulations or labor laws.
  2. Self-regulation: This type of regulation is not mandated by law, but rather by industry standards or professional organizations, such as accounting firms or law firms.
  3. Co-regulation: This type of regulation involves collaboration between government and industry stakeholders to set standards or guidelines, such as food safety regulations or environmental regulations.
  4. Soft law: This type of regulation is non-binding, but provides guidance or recommended practices for individuals and organizations, such as corporate governance guidelines.

The Importance of Effective Policy and Regulation

Effective policy and regulation have numerous benefits, including:

  1. Economic growth: Strong regulations can attract foreign investment, stimulate economic growth, and create jobs.
  2. Public safety: Regulations can protect individuals from harm, prevent accidents, and ensure public health and safety.
  3. Social justice: Regulations can promote fairness, equality, and access to basic services such as education, healthcare, and social welfare.
  4. Environmental protection: Regulations can help to protect the environment, prevent pollution, and conserve natural resources.

Challenges and Opportunities for Policy and Regulation

Despite the importance of policy and regulation, there are several challenges and opportunities to consider:

  1. Complexity: Regulations can be complex and difficult to understand, which can lead to frustration and compliance issues.
  2. Inadequate resources: Governments and organizations may not have the necessary resources to effectively implement and enforce regulations.
  3. International cooperation: Regulators must work together across borders to address global issues, such as climate change and financial regulation.
  4. Emerging technologies: New technologies, such as artificial intelligence and blockchain, require regulators to adapt and create new policies and regulations.
